Posted on: 24/09/2025
Job Description :
- Design and develop full-stack applications with Java (Spring Boot) on the backend and React.js / Angular on the frontend.
- Build, maintain, and optimize RESTful APIs and microservices.
- Work with GCP services such as Cloud SQL, Pub/Sub, Cloud Functions, and GKE for scalable application development.
- Translate business requirements into technical solutions in the card payments domain.
- Ensure security, scalability, and performance in all layers of the stack.
- Collaborate with product managers, QA engineers, and UX/UI designers.
- Write unit and integration tests; participate in code reviews and CI/CD processes.
- Investigate and resolve production issues with a strong sense of ownership.
Must-Have Skills :
- Professional experience in Java development using Spring Boot
- Hands-on experience with frontend frameworks : React.js
- Proficiency in JavaScript, TypeScript, HTML, and CSS
- Strong understanding of RESTful APIs, microservices architecture, and integration patterns
- Experience with Google Cloud Platform (GCP) services
- Solid database experience with SQL (PostgreSQL/MySQL) and familiarity with NoSQL systems
- Good understanding of CI/CD tools, Git, and modern DevOps practices
Good-to-Have Skills :
- Experience in card payments, digital wallets, or other financial transaction systems
- Exposure to PCI-DSS compliance, tokenization, or secure data exchange
- Familiarity with containerization tools like Docker and orchestration via Kubernetes
- Knowledge of event-driven architectures and messaging systems (e.g., Kafka)
- Experience with monitoring tools
Did you find something suspicious?
Posted By
Posted in
Full Stack
Functional Area
Full-Stack Development
Job Code
1551397
Interview Questions for you
View All